William Morgan 1894-1943

Willie's GRO Birth Certificate reads: "440 / Fifth January 1894 Syfydrin Melindwr R.S.D. / William / Boy / Father - blank / Margaret Morgans / Father's Occupation - blank / Margaret Morgans Syfydrin Melindwr / Thirteenth February 1894 / J. Morgan Registrar."

Both censuses of 1901 and 1911 corroborate his year of birth, but things become more complicated by the time he enters school, where his date of birth in 1899 is given as the 5th of July, 1893 - a perfect six months earlier than above. Was this a way of gaining early entry into school? The census of 1939 continues the narrative of a July birth, although the year is 1892. Finally, William's Monumental Inscription just states 1893.

William was born out of wedlock and his mother reputedly kept the father`s name a secret throughout her life. Margaret and Willie lived with her mother Anne in Cwmerfin, near Penrhyncoch. His birth was registered at Aberystwyth as William Morgans in the 1st Quarter of 1894. On March 1st, 1899 Willie started school. His School Admission Record gives the following information: “No.78 Willie Morgans. Guardian: Anne Morgans, Cwmerfin.” Willie completed the 7 years of infant education in six years, but had to wait until he was not under legal obligation to attend before he could leave, which he did on the 6th of June 1907 – supposedly a month before his 14th birthday.

In 1900 Willie`s mother Margaret married John Pugh in Aberystwyth District. On the Census of 1901 Willie is living at Darren in the civil parish of Parcel Canol (Ecclesiastical parish of Llanbadarn Fawr). He is living with his grandmother Anne and her sister Eliza, and his mother Margaret and her sister, also called Eliza. John Pugh`s name does not appear though.

Margaret and John had two children. Lewis Pugh was born in 1902 and Martha Anne Pugh in 1905. Tragically, Margaret died in 1908. Throughout this period William and his family lived at Llettycaws in Cwmerfin, but at some point after his mother's death, William and his half-siblings moved back in with their maternal grandmother.

By the time of the 1911 Census Willie Morgans now appears as William Morgan, and he is working as a lead miner. This census also tells us that he was born in Cwmsymlog, about 3 or 4 miles up the Silo Valley from Penrhyncoch. In 1911 the address is given as Darren Bank, Penrhyncoch, Bow Street. William`s grandmother is still head of the household and her sister Elizabeth is still there too. His mother`s sister Elizabeth is still there, but the household now includes William`s two half-siblings Lewis and Martha. John Pugh was still living at the time, but his whereabouts are not known.

The next year William married Ann-Ellen Roberts of Penrhyncoch who was working as a dairy maid on Glanrafon Farm. The two 18 year-olds went on to have 17 children. Around this time William left the lead mining industry and became an Electrical Engineer, working at Plas Gogerddan Manor House in Penrhyncoch. The family home was called `Ty Haearn` or `Iron House` and was clad in corrugated iron sheets.


William took part in WW1


William died in 1943, aged 50. Ann-Ellen passed away nine years later and joined her husband in the St. John`s Cemetery, Penrhyncoch. Buried with them are the four of their children who died as infants: Gwladys Mary (d.1921, 11 months), Sarah Elinola Lilian (d.1926, 1yr and 2 months), and the twins Islwyn (d.1931, 1 day) and Thomas James (d.1931, 5 months).


UK Census 1901 for Darren, Parcel Canol, Aberystwyth, Cardiganshire.

1. Anne Morgans. Head. Married. F. 66. Farmer. Parish of Llanbadarn. Welsh spoken.

2. Eliza Morgans. Daughter. Single. F. 32. Servant (Domestic). Parish of Llanbadarn. Welsh spoken.

3. Margaret Morgans. Daughter. Single. F. 30. Servant (Domestid). Parish of Llanbadarn. Welsh spoken.

4. Willie Morgans. Son. Single. M. 7. In School. Parish of Llanbadarn. Welsh and English spoken.

5. Eliza Williams. Lodger. Single. F. 64. Retired. Parish of Llanbadarn. Welsh spoken.


UK Census 1911 for Darren Bank, Penrhyncoch, Bow Street, Parcel Canol, Cardiganshire, Wales.

1. Ann Morgan. Penteulu. 76. Gweddw. Ponterwyd, Ceredigion. Cymraeg.

2. Elizabeth Morgan. Merch. 49. Sengl. Bontgoch. Ceredigion. Cymraeg.

3. William Morgan. Wyr. Sengl. Lead Miner. Gweithiwr am waith dros feistr. Cwmsymlog. Ceredigion. Y Ddwy.

4. Lewis Pugh. Wyr. 9. Sengl. Ysgol. Darren, Ceredigion. Cymraeg.

5. Martha Ann Pugh. Wyres. 6. Sengl. Ysgol. Cwmerfin, Ceredigion. Cymraeg.

6. Elizabeth Williams. Chwaer. 74. Sengl. Ponterwyd, Ceredigion. Cymraeg.


UK Census 1921 for Iron House, Penrhyncoch, Bow Street, Cardiganshire.

1. William Morgan. Head. 28 years. Married. born Cardiganshire. Fitter / Lead and Zinc Concentrator at Bwlch glas Mine, Talybont. Welsh and English spoken.

2. Ann Elin Morgan. Wife. 28 years. Married. born Cardiganshire (sic). Home Duties. Welsh and English spoken.

3. Beatrice M. A. Morgan. Daughter. 8 years, 6 months. Female. Welsh and English spoken.

4. Jennie M. Morgan. Daughter. 7 years, 2 months. Female. Welsh and English spoken.

5. Hugh W. Morgan. Son. 6 years, 2 months. Male. Welsh spoken.

6. Elizabeth G. Morgan. Daughter. 4 years, 8 months. Female. Welsh spoken.

7. Robert M. Morgan. Son. 1 year, 8 months. Male.

8. Gwladys M. Morgan. Daughter. 8 months. Female.


UK Census 1939 for Court Villa, Penrhyncoch, Aberystwyth, Cardiganshire, Wales.

1. William Morgan. 05 Jul 1892. M. Builders Labourer (Heavy). Married.

2. Anne Elin Morgan. 05 Jun 1892. F. Domestic Duties. Married.
